Sera Investments & Finance Inc Share Price: A Conservative Value Investor's Perspective
The Non-Banking Financial Company (NBFC) sector, while offering opportunities for high growth, often presents inherent risks related to asset-liability mismatches and susceptibility to economic cycles. This makes a thorough, conservative value analysis crucial before considering any investment. This analysis examines the Sera Investments & Finance Inc share price of ₹38.150002 from a safety-first perspective, part of an 80-parameter fundamental audit verified by Sweta Mishra.
One immediately notable factor is the absence of a Price-to-Earnings (PE) ratio for Sera Investments & Finance Inc, indicating potential unprofitability or negligible earnings. This is a red flag for a value investor prioritizing capital preservation. Furthermore, the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) of 2.29% is significantly below the cost of capital, suggesting that the company is not efficiently generating returns on its investments. A low ROCE has serious impacts on the company's moat as it indicates that they are unable to defend their profitability from competition, or scale efficiently.
Comparing Sera Investments & Finance Inc with its peers highlights further concerns. For example, assessing the management quality of Sera Investments & Finance Inc relative to
Apollo Finvest is crucial. While detailed qualitative assessment is beyond the scope of this report, factors like capital allocation track record, corporate governance standards, and history of strategic decision-making are vital considerations. A robust management team is essential for navigating the complexities of the NBFC landscape.A low ROCE, coupled with the absence of a PE ratio, suggests potential challenges in generating sustainable profits and building a durable competitive advantage. These observations warrant extreme caution for a conservative value investor seeking capital safety. Further deep dive is needed to evaluate the quality of assets and the ability to generate profits.

About SERA (Sera Investments & Finance Inc)
Sera Investments & Finance Inc (SERA) is listed on the National Stock Exchange (NSE) and Bombay Stock Exchange (BSE) of India. The company operates in the Non Banking Financial Company (NBFC) sector with a current market capitalisation of ₹275.53 (Cr). Sera Investments & Finance Inc has delivered a Return on Equity (ROE) of 1.48% and a ROCE of 2.29%. The debt-to-equity ratio stands at 0.00, reflecting the company's capital structure.
